We shared a delicious ciabatta sandwich with prosciutto, which was a simple yet satisfying choice. The bread was crusty and fresh, and the filling was tasty. We also tried a piadina with goat's cheese, pumpkin, and leek, which had a pleasant sweetness to it when toasted. Overall, the food was simple yet tasty, as Italian food should be. They offer a variety of pasta dishes as well, although we did not have a chance to try them.

I really enjoy the fact that this restaurant provides chili in oil and Parmesan cheese with a grater on every table. It adds a lovely Italian touch. The express lunch was fresh and simple. The hearty pasta and lentil soup was a perfect winter dish for me, while my friend enjoyed his risotto.
